Mechanical Services Contracts Manager

My client, a thriving building services organisation are looking to recruit a Mechanical Services Contracts Manager. If selected, you will be responsible for overseeing and managing all aspects of mechanical service contracts within the organisation. This role involves coordinating with clients, vendors, and internal teams to ensure the successful execution of service contracts, meeting client expectations, and maintaining high levels of customer satisfaction. You will have extensive experience within commercial projects of at least £1.5m in Mechanical engineering installation projects within Commercial/Industrial and Public Sector buildings. You need to be both technically and commercially astute and able to produce relevant plant and materials and sub-contractor packages ensuring best value.



Key Responsibilities:



Develop and implement strategies for acquiring new service contracts and retaining existing clients.

Negotiate and finalise service contracts with clients, ensuring terms and conditions are clearly defined and agreed upon.

Coordinate with internal teams to ensure timely delivery of services as per contract requirements.

Monitor contract performance, identify areas for improvement, and implement corrective actions as needed.

Manage vendor relationships, including contract negotiations, performance evaluations, and compliance monitoring.

Prepare and present regular reports on contract performance, financial metrics, and client satisfaction levels.

Stay updated on industry trends, regulations, and best practices related to mechanical services contracts.

Collaborate with sales and marketing teams to promote service offerings and expand the client base.Qualifications:



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ering, Business Administration, or related field.

Proven experience in managing service contracts, preferably in the mechanical services industry.

Strong negotiation, communication, and interpersonal skills.

Excellent organisational and time management abilities.

Proficiency in contract management software and Microsoft Office applications.

Knowledge of mechanical systems, equipment, and maintenance practices.
